ON THIS DAY: Fleetwood Mac's "Rumours" and "Dreams" both No.1 on U.S. Billboard Charts


On June 18, 1977 "Dreams" the second single released from "Rumours" topped Billboard's Hot 100 singles chart in it's 10th week of release.

The track written by Stevie Nicks, debuted on the Hot 100 on April 16, 1977 and spent 19 weeks in total on the chart logging 7 weeks in the top 10 and 4 weeks in the top 5. This is Fleetwood Mac's only No.1 single in the U.S. 

While "Dreams" topped the singles chart, the album "Rumours" was firmly sitting at No.1 for a 7th non-consecutive week. The week following "Dreams" reaching the No.1 position, "Rumours" was certified 3x platinum in the U.S. signifying shipments of 3 million units. This is massive for an album released only 4 months prior. Within a year, "Rumours" would sell 8.2 million copies in the U.S. and would go on to eventually be certified 19 x platinum in the U.S. by the RIAA where it stands today. Worldwide sales are reported to be over 45 million.

SureTonelive.com First Streamed Concert with Mick Fleetwood Blues Band Huge Online Success for Artists and Fans

June 16, 2014 

Grammy nominated, Mick Fleetwood Blues Band, launched the first in a series of live music events on SureToneLive.com resulting in huge numbers of viewers, social interaction, merchandise and ticket sales. Overall results exceeded expectations across all measurable data points including conversion rate.

Suretone Entertainment powered by Cinsay announces today the results from the first online live music event hosted on SuretoneLive.com. Measured by viewership, social interaction and eCommerce, the event was a huge success. The online show, which was planned, only a few days in advance, with less then $400 in advertising and promotion for the virtual portion, yet drew thousand’s to the site’s page. Within a few hours, viewers from 30 different countries around the world were watching and sharing via the web and on mobile devices.

The online portion of the concert was set up just days in advance to showcase the evolved technologies of Cinsay’s Video Smart Store™ platform and to launch the next evolution of online music entertainment, seamlessly bundled with social sharing and eCommerce. Online viewers had the exclusive opportunity to not only see interviews with the performers and the live concert but to also purchase VIP packages for Fleetwood Mac’s upcoming fall tour, apparel from Mick’s restaurant and music venue, ‘Fleetwood’s’ on Front Street, and to win several one-of-a-kind items autographed by members of the bands. During the live feed, tens of thousands of dollars of merchandise and fan packages were sold. Post data showed an impressive 6.8% conversion rate of sales from video views to number of items purchased inside the video by individual fans.
